[QUOTE="NewStyleKing, post: 5193738, member: 106483"]Museum collections should be for research and thus put on line and some on display for encouragement of others. My own chief moan is access for research....kicked out of the Museum in Fethiye for asking to look at the other side of the NewStyles and moaning when they appeared to know nothing about them.....and then my enquires into the part of the Poggio Picenze Haord lGCH 2056 in the Chiete Museum. This has run into the sand. After enlisting the help of the Italian Embassy in London my request for metrics and photographs of the NewStyles in the hoard, they told me that a "scholar" was working on the Hoard. That was TWO years ago. Now ALL the tetradrachms in the hoard are EASILY classifiable pretty much leaving the Achaean Triobols and any Republican denerii as the only real research problems. How long does it take? I myself offered to classify the NewStyles and publish them on academia and that using the NSSCA and my own resources wouldn't take more than 6 weeks or so. The other tetradrachms are readily identifiable via Prof. deCallatay's "Le Historie des Guerres........" and Morkholm already had done the tetradrachms of Ariarathes lX in Essays Robinson. If I know this what does a genuine scholar know? Maybe someone can break into the Chiete Museum and liberate the NewStyles from their prison. For more of my moans read;The Odyssey of the Poggio Picenze Hoard IGCH 2056 and The British Museum, UNESCO 1970 , coin collectors and me. On my academia.edu page under my name John Arnold Nisbet.
